Taxonomic Classification

Rank Acanthus Punjab fig
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um same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class same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Lamiales (Lamiales) Rosales (Roses & Allies)
Family Acanthaceae Moraceae
Genus Acanthus Ficus
Species Acanthus ebracteatus Ficus palmata

Evolutionary Relationship

Acanthus and Punjab fig share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
